Meesho Reseller Shipping Guide: Setup, Pickup & RTO

· · · 8 min read

You opened your dukaan (shop) on Meesho. The first order has arrived — 3 sarees, COD, Lucknow to Coimbatore. Ab packing kaise karein, kaun sa courier aayega, paisa kab milega? This guide is for resellers who’ve listed on Meesho but are still figuring out the shipping workflow — free pickup, label printing, packing standards, the COD payout timeline (Friday cycle), and how to handle RTO (return to origin), the silent profit killer.

To ship Meesho orders as a reseller: list products with weight and dimensions in the seller dashboard, accept the order, print the Meesho-generated shipping label (PDF), pack with 3-ply corrugated box and bubble wrap, schedule a free pickup through the Meesho dashboard (Shadowfax, Delhivery, Ekart, or Valmo handle pickup), and get paid 7-15 days after delivery via UPI/bank transfer. Meesho’s commission is roughly 1.8-3% plus payment fees; shipping is mostly absorbed by Meesho.

Meesho Seller Registration: What You Need Before Order 1

The onboarding stack:

  • GSTIN — mandatory for most Meesho sellers. There’s a limited GST-exempt flow for unbranded apparel and textiles under specific HSN codes, but most resellers need to register. Meesho’s onboarding verifies the GSTIN against the GSTN portal at signup.
  • Bank account in the seller’s name — for COD and prepaid settlement payouts.
  • PAN, Aadhaar, cancelled cheque.
  • Pickup address — residential address works; no warehouse needed.

The GSTIN requirement is the hardest hurdle for first-time formal-economy participants. If you’re not yet registered, GST onboarding takes 7-15 working days; book that step before you start listing. Listing Products with the Right Weight and Dimensions

Meesho calculates shipping cost from the listed weight × destination zone. Under-listing weight is the most common payout shock for new resellers — the carrier weighs the parcel at the hub, the actual weight exceeds the listing, and Meesho deducts the carrier’s excess charge from your payout.

Two rules to avoid that shock:

  • Always weigh the PACKED parcel — box, bubble wrap, label sheet included. Empty-product weight is irrelevant; carriers bill on what they carry.
  • Round up to the next 50g. A 470g packed parcel listed at 500g costs you nothing extra; the same parcel listed at 450g costs you the difference plus a reconciliation hassle.

Order Flow: From New Order to Dispatched (10 Minutes per Order)

The seven-step workflow:

  1. New order notification (Meesho seller app + email).
  2. Accept within 48 hours (auto-cancel after).
  3. Download shipping label PDF.
  4. Print on A4 (cut to size) or thermal printer.
  5. Pack with the printed label visible.
  6. Mark “Ready for pickup” in the dashboard.
  7. Carrier rider picks up next working day.

A practised reseller spends roughly 10 minutes per order on this loop, including packing. The bottleneck is usually the print-cut-paste step; a thermal printer drops it to 3-4 minutes per order from roughly 30 daily orders onwards.

Meesho Commission Structure (So You Know What You’ll Actually Keep)

Worked example — saree listed at ₹599:

LineAmount (₹)Note
Customer pays599List price
Less: Meesho commission (~3%)-18Category-dependent (1.8-3%+)
Less: Payment gateway fee (~1.8%)-11Approximate
Less: GST on commission + fees-5Reseller pays
Seller receives (gross)565
Less: Cost of goods-200
Less: Packaging-20
Less: Return-shipping reserve (5% × ₹50)-3RTO probability adjusted
Net profit per order₹34257% margin

Free Pickup: How It Actually Works

Meesho rotates pickup carriers — Shadowfax, Delhivery, Ekart, Valmo, Xpressbees — based on the seller’s pin, product weight, and destination pin. The seller doesn’t choose; Meesho’s allocation algorithm does.

Operational notes:

  • Pickup TAT is usually next working day after the “Ready for pickup” mark.
  • If the carrier doesn’t arrive in 48 hours, re-schedule via the dashboard or call Meesho seller support.
  • For 30+ orders/day, request a dedicated daily pickup window — saves the rider’s wait time and your packing scramble.

Payout Cycle: When You Actually Get the Money

  • Prepaid orders: 7 days after delivery confirmation
  • COD orders: 15 days after delivery (Meesho collects COD from carrier, reconciles, transfers via UPI/bank)
  • Standard payout day: Friday (subject to revision)

Holds happen for: returns under review, customer claims, GST mismatches. The hold note appears in the seller dashboard with a resolution path — usually a document upload or a clarification.

RTO: The Silent Profit Killer

Meesho’s category-average RTO runs 18-30%. Apparel sits at the top of the range; non-apparel categories run lower.

The main RTO causes:

  • Wrong size — the largest single cause in apparel
  • Quality vs listing image mismatch — second largest
  • Customer changed mind (COD without confirmation call)
  • Address unreachable or phone switched off

RTO impact on you as the seller:

  • You pay the return-leg shipping (Meesho deducts from payout).
  • The item may come back damaged and become unsaleable.
  • GST already collected on the failed transaction adds reconciliation complexity.

Four tactics that consistently reduce RTO:

  • Crystal-clear product photos — 5+ angles, on-model + flat lay.
  • Accurate size chart with body measurements, not just S/M/L labels.
  • Customer pre-call for COD — manual first, scale later with a WhatsApp Business template.
  • Reward prepaid customers with 5-10% discount codes. Prepaid RTO is roughly half of COD.

When to Scale Beyond Meesho (and Ship Multi-Platform)

At roughly ₹2 lakh/month revenue on Meesho, consider listing on Flipkart, Amazon, AJIO, or your own Shopify store. Multi-platform means you need your own carrier contract — pickup is no longer free, and you need a rate card.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is Meesho free for sellers to register and list?

Yes. Meesho does not charge a registration fee, listing fee, or fixed monthly subscription. Sellers pay only a per-order commission (roughly 1.8-3% plus a small payment-gateway fee, category-dependent). Shipping is borne by Meesho in the standard reseller model.

Do I need GST registration to sell on Meesho?

Yes, GSTIN is mandatory for most Meesho sellers. There is a limited GST-exempt flow for unbranded apparel/textiles under specific HSN codes, but most resellers need to register. The Meesho onboarding checks GSTIN against GSTN at the time of seller registration.

Who picks up Meesho orders from the seller’s location?

Meesho rotates pickup across Shadowfax, Delhivery, Ekart, Valmo, and Xpressbees based on the seller’s pin code, product weight, and the destination pin. The seller doesn’t choose the carrier — Meesho assigns it automatically. Pickup is free for the seller in the standard model.

How long does it take to get paid on Meesho after an order is delivered?

Prepaid orders: 7 days after delivery confirmation. COD orders: 15 days after delivery (Meesho collects COD from carrier, reconciles, then transfers to the seller’s bank/UPI). Friday is the standard payout day at Meesho, subject to revision.

What is the average RTO rate on Meesho and how do I reduce it?

RTO (return to origin) rate runs 18-30% depending on category, highest in apparel. To reduce: use 5+ accurate product photos, publish a precise size chart, manually confirm COD orders via WhatsApp before pickup, and offer prepaid-discount codes to shift buyers from COD to prepaid (prepaid RTO is roughly half).

What happens if I list the wrong weight on Meesho?

If actual weight exceeds listed weight, the assigned carrier bills the excess, and Meesho deducts the difference from your payout. Always weigh the PACKED parcel (box + bubble wrap + label) and round up to the next 50g. Under-listing weight is the most common payout shock for new resellers.

Can I sell on Meesho without a physical shop or warehouse?

Yes. Most Meesho resellers operate from their residential address. The pickup carrier collects from your home, and Meesho pays out to your bank/UPI. You only need a pickup address registered in the seller dashboard.

When should I scale beyond Meesho to other marketplaces?

At roughly ₹2 lakh/month revenue, consider adding Flipkart, Amazon, AJIO, or your own Shopify. Multi-platform means you need your own carrier contract — pickup is no longer free. Aggregators like CourierBook help compare rates across carriers without fixed-volume commitments.
